When unscrupulous people shoplift, a vicious cycle results. Retailers must raise their prices in order to make up for the lost sales, and the higher prices encourage more people to shoplift. This vicious cycle hurts honest consumers worst of all, because they have to pay higher prices. The vicious cycle described above could not happen unless which of the following is true?
选项
A、Shoplifters usually steal only items that they need but cannot afford.
B、Retailers do not take shoplifting losses into account when they initially set their prices.
C、The best way for retailers to address shoplifting is by punishing shoplifters to the tallest extent of the law.
D、Some people would shoplift no matter how low retailers set their prices.
E、It costs retailers more to pay security guards to prevent shoplifting than just to absorb the cost of occasional losses due to theft.
答案
B
解析
If statement B is not true, then retailers would not raise their prices after shoplifting occurred, and the vicious cycle as described could not happen.
